    Understanding Finance at the Philippine Stock Exchange (PSE)

    Let's kick things off with the Philippine Stock Exchange (PSE). This is the heart of the Philippines' stock market, where companies list their shares and investors buy and sell them. Think of it as a giant online marketplace, but instead of fruits and veggies, we're dealing with ownership stakes in businesses. Investing in the PSE can be a fantastic way to grow your money over time, but it's crucial to understand how it all works.

    First off, you need to know about the different types of investments available. There are common stocks, which give you a share of the company's profits and voting rights. Then there are preferred stocks, which usually pay a fixed dividend but don't come with voting rights. Bonds are another option, where you're essentially lending money to a company or the government, and they pay you interest in return. Each of these has its own level of risk and potential reward.

    Before you jump in, do your homework. Research the companies you're interested in. Look at their financial statements, read news articles about them, and try to understand their business model. Don't just blindly follow what others are doing. Smart investing is all about making informed decisions. Another key aspect is understanding market trends and economic indicators. Factors like inflation, interest rates, and GDP growth can all affect the stock market. Keeping an eye on these indicators can help you anticipate market movements and adjust your strategy accordingly. Diversification is your friend. Don't put all your eggs in one basket. Spread your investments across different companies and sectors. This way, if one investment does poorly, it won't sink your entire portfolio. Finally, think long-term. The stock market can be volatile in the short run, but over the long haul, it has historically provided solid returns. Don't panic sell when the market dips. Stick to your plan and stay patient.

    Exploring the PSE Online Stock Brokerage Community (PSEOSC)

    Now, let's talk about the PSE Online Stock Brokerage Community (PSEOSC). This is where things get really accessible for everyday investors like you and me. The PSEOSC is basically a network of online brokers that allow you to buy and sell stocks from the comfort of your own home. No more having to call up a broker or visit a physical office. It's all online, making it super convenient and efficient.

    Choosing the right online broker is crucial. Look for one that is reputable, has low fees, and offers a user-friendly platform. Some popular options in the Philippines include COL Financial, FirstMetroSec, and BDO Nomura. Compare their features, fees, and customer service before making a decision. Once you've chosen a broker, you'll need to open an account. This usually involves filling out an application form, providing some personal information, and submitting some documents for verification. Once your account is approved, you can start depositing funds and trading stocks.

    One of the biggest advantages of online stock brokerage is the ability to easily access information and tools. Most online brokers offer real-time stock quotes, charts, and analysis tools. You can use these tools to research companies, track market trends, and make informed trading decisions. Another advantage is the lower fees compared to traditional brokers. Online brokers typically charge lower commissions and other fees, which can save you a significant amount of money over time. However, it's important to be aware of the risks involved in online trading. The stock market can be volatile, and you can lose money if you're not careful. It's crucial to have a solid understanding of the market and a well-thought-out investment strategy before you start trading online. Never invest more than you can afford to lose, and always be prepared for the possibility of losses. Don't get caught up in the hype or try to get rich quick. Stick to your plan, stay disciplined, and focus on long-term growth.

    Investing in Historical Monuments: A Unique Financial Perspective

    Okay, let's switch gears and talk about something a little different: investing in historical monuments. Now, this isn't your typical stock market investment. We're talking about preserving and maintaining culturally significant sites, which can have unique financial implications.

    From a purely financial perspective, investing in historical monuments can be tricky. These aren't assets that generate cash flow in the traditional sense. However, they can appreciate in value over time, especially if they're well-maintained and become popular tourist destinations. Additionally, there can be tax benefits associated with preserving historical properties. Many countries offer tax incentives to encourage individuals and organizations to invest in the preservation of historical sites. These incentives can include tax credits, deductions, and grants. Investing in historical monuments also has significant social and cultural benefits. By preserving these sites, we're ensuring that future generations can learn about and appreciate our history and heritage. This can have a positive impact on communities and contribute to a sense of identity and pride.

    There are different ways to get involved in the preservation of historical monuments. You can donate to organizations that are dedicated to preserving historical sites. You can volunteer your time to help with restoration projects. Or you can invest in real estate in historical districts and work to preserve the character of those areas. It's important to do your research before investing in historical monuments. Understand the regulations and restrictions that apply to these properties. Make sure you have a clear plan for how you're going to preserve and maintain the site. And be prepared to invest a significant amount of time and money. Preserving historical monuments is a long-term commitment. But it can be a rewarding one, both financially and personally.

    South China Sea Economic and Social Ecology (SCSESE) and Its Financial Impact

    Lastly, let's delve into the South China Sea Economic and Social Ecology (SCSESE). This is a complex topic that involves geopolitics, economics, and environmental concerns. The South China Sea is a vital waterway that is rich in natural resources, including oil, gas, and fisheries. It's also a major shipping route, connecting East Asia with the rest of the world. The SCSESE refers to the interconnected economic, social, and environmental systems in the South China Sea region. These systems are affected by a variety of factors, including territorial disputes, resource exploitation, and environmental degradation.

    The financial impact of the SCSESE is significant. The region is home to some of the world's fastest-growing economies, including China, Vietnam, and the Philippines. These economies rely heavily on the resources and trade routes of the South China Sea. However, the territorial disputes and environmental problems in the region are creating uncertainty and risk for investors. For example, the territorial disputes are disrupting fishing activities and hindering oil and gas exploration. Environmental degradation, such as coral reef destruction and overfishing, is threatening the livelihoods of coastal communities and damaging the region's tourism industry. These factors can deter foreign investment and slow down economic growth.

    There are several ways to address the financial challenges of the SCSESE. One is to promote cooperation and dialogue among the countries in the region. This can help to resolve territorial disputes and create a more stable investment climate. Another is to invest in sustainable development projects that protect the environment and promote economic growth. This can include projects such as renewable energy, sustainable fisheries management, and eco-tourism. It's also important to strengthen regional governance mechanisms to ensure that the resources of the South China Sea are managed in a sustainable and equitable manner. This can help to prevent overexploitation and environmental degradation.
